Your Role
We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Digital Content Producer to manage the flawless execution of content across the website and mobile app. This individual will collaborate with cross-functional teams in marketing, merchandising, creative, and operations to deliver impactful, high-quality content that drives brand success.
The ideal candidate will have 2-5 years of related experience, with a proven ability to ensure clear communication across multiple teams, inform process enhancements, and execute customer-facing content with excellence. You will be responsible for proactively identifying risks, prioritizing requests in a fast-paced ever-changing environment and drive improvement in digital content execution.

Your Impact
- Cross-Functional Collaboration: Partner with teams across marketing, merchandising, creative, and operations to ensure the seamless delivery of content. Be a strategic partner, ensuring that the right resources are in place and that all teams are aligned on project timelines, goals, and expectations.
- Flawless Content Execution: Oversee the flawless execution of digital content, ensuring that all marketing assets and website updates are delivered on time, within budget, and meet the highest quality standards. Effectively manage project timelines and ensure all stakeholders are kept informed of project status and critical updates.
- Subject Matter Expert: Understand, enforce and execute per channel standards and best practices. Have a working knowledge of Content Management Systems with the ability to become an expert in the tool.
- Prioritization and Risk Management: Identify and prioritize critical moments in the content production process. Proactively alert leadership to potential risks, ensuring timely interventions to keep projects on track.
- Process Optimization: Execute established processes and provide feedback and recommendations for refinements.
- Customer-Centric Approach: Always prioritize the customer in every aspect of content development and execution. Ensure that the customer’s needs, preferences, and experiences are at the forefront of all digital marketing initiatives.
- Clear Communication: Serve as a central communication hub for the team, providing clear, concise updates and ensuring alignment across all stakeholders. Be an effective listener and communicator, ensuring that all internal and cross-functional teams are well informed and aligned.
